Home-stay with Nepalese Family:

Travelers / Volunteers live with a traditional family. This provides volunteers with an opportunity to learn about all aspects of Nepali life, culture, food and people. Volunteers are expected to share items which show their own culture, customs and to share information about their home with the family and the community.

Volunteers doing this program exclusively become a member of the household, and participate in all activities including cooking, washing, working in the fields, and generally caring for the house and family. This is the best way to Experience real Nepal.

Note: Volunteers participating in most of the other programs will automatically be participating in this one as well, as they will be staying with Nepali host families.

Suggested Minimum Program Length: 2 Weeks
Indicative Weekly Program Fees: $ 100

EVEREST BASE CAMP TREKKING 17 days

The definitive Himalayan trek, flying into Lukla and climbing to the foot of Mt. Everest, through breathless mountain landscapes. Your destination is either Everest Base Camp or the stunning view point at Kala Pathar. There is a powerful mystique surrounding the trek to the foot of Mt. Everest. By following this route, you will be following in the footsteps of great mountaineers. As you climb through the foothills of the world’s highest mountain, the terrain soars on all sides like jagged shards of glass. The trails are steep and the altitude hangs on your muscles like a diving belt, but the sense of achievement at the end of the trek is quite profound. However, this is not a mountaineering expedition or a wilderness survival experience. You should also be aware that views of Mt. Everest are not guaranteed. Although you stand a good chance of a clear view in the morning, many trekkers climb up to the summit of Kala Pathar, only to find that the peaks have vanished into a swirling mass of vapour. You will have more fun if you set aside any preconceptions about what to expect from this trek and allow the journey to be the destination.

Itinerary in details
Day 1: Arrival in Kathmandu and meet our Hausnepal representative at the airport and transfer to hotel. Welcome drink and short briefing, relax

Day 2: Full day Sightseeing in world heritage sites with Tour Guide by private car,
Our tour guide introduces you in the world heritage sites such as Bauddhanath, Pasupatinath, Swayambhunath and Kathmandu Durbar Square by private vehicle. Overnight in Hotel.

Day 3: Fly from Kathmandu to Lukla 2840m and trek to Phakding 2610m/3-4 hours,
After 45 minutes fly from Kathmandu to Lukla and will have breakfast and then continue our journey passing many Buddhist monuments during the trail and finally we reach in Phakding which takes about 3 hours. We will have lunch there.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 4: Trek from Phakding to Namche Bazaar 3440m/5-6 hours,
In the morning after breakfast; we start from hotel and we reach in Monjo after 3 hours walk passing many suspension bridges with good view of Mt. Thamserku and we should entry our permit and will have lunch in Jorsalle. Then we start to climb steep up slowly passing high suspension bridge till Namche Bazar which takes about 2 and half hour.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 5: Acclimatization Day,
In this day, we will hike to Everest view hotel for panoramic and spectacular view of mountains. It takes 2 hours to reach in there and after 1 hour enjoy with the mountains then we climb down to Khumjung village for the visit ancient monastery and Khumjung Hillary School. It takes about 1 hour. We can see Skull of Yeti inside the Monastery. This is the biggest Sherpa village in Khumbu region. Again we continue our trek to Khunde village which takes about 1 hour. We will have lunch there and visit the old monastery and back to hotel in Namche via Syangboche village. It takes about 1 and half hour.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 6: Trek from Namche Bazaar to Tengboche 3860m/4-5 hours,
In the morning, we start our trek like as before days and the trail continues to straight until reaching Kyanjuma village and takes about 1 & half hour walk and then the trail climbs down to the Dudh Kosi River and cross by suspension bridge. We can see a series of picturesque water driven prayer wheel. Then we will have lunch in Phungi Thangna. The steep ascent brings us to Tengboche village. We can visit ancient Buddhist Monastery in evening time to take a meditation with many monks and nuns. The views of the mountains are spectacular in the morning and evening.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 7: Trek from Tengboche to Dingboche 4410m/5-6 hours,
Today, our trail continues through the Rhododendrons forests until reaching the suspension bridge near the Pangboche village which takes about 2 hours. Then we cross the bridge and we climb up gently steep trail until reaching the Pangboche village. The trail continues a little steeper up till to reach Pangboche monastery. We can visit the monastery and continue our trek till Somare village, it takes about 1 hour. We will have lunch break there. After lunch the trail continues in the isolated pastures and fields till Orsho, left trail goes to Pheriche and right trail continues to Dingboche. Then we continue our trek to following the upstream of Imja Khola. Finally we arrive in Dingboche which takes about 2 hours. Now we have a good view of Amadablam, Island Peak, Lhotse, Tawache, Tsolache, Lobuche and other peaks.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 8: Trek from Dingboche to Lobuche 4910m/5-6 hours,
In the morning, after breakfast, the short climb brings us to the ridge above Dingboche and past the small Chhorten and descends to the broad terrace above the Khumbu Khola valley. We continue our trail passing the terrace until reaching Thukla which takes about 2 and half hour. We can see a short glimpse of the majestic peak of Pumori, Nuptse, Lobuche, Cholatse, Tawache, Amadablam and other small peaks. We will have lunch break there before climb the steep terminal moraine of the Khumbu glacier. After lunch, the trail steeply ascends until reaching at the top of the ridge, is an array of cairn memorials and large heaps of stones with prayer flags, remembering mountaineers who perished on missions to climb Everest. We have a dramatic mountain views like Nuptse, Pumori, Khumbutse, Lingtren, Lobuche, Tawache and Amadablam etc. then your trail continues until reaching Lobuche which takes about 2 and half hour. In the evening time we go to look Khumbu Glacier.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 9: Trek from Lobuche to Gorak-Shep 5140m/3-4 hours,
In the morning after breakfast, we continue our trek in the left bank of Khumbu glacier and steep climb up till Changri glacier, and then short descend to reach Gorak shep. It takes about 2 and half hour. We will have lunch break there. After lunch, we can enjoy great view of Pumori, Lingtren, Khumbutse, Nuptse.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 10: Exploring the Everest Base Camp 5364m.
Today’s journey is a round trip to Mount Everest Base Camp. First we pass by the glacier lake. Then, we go through the side of moraine and go down to the central part of Khumbhu glacier. We follow the small ups and downs through the glacier until reaching Everest Base Camp which looks desolate surrounding ice, snow and rock faces. We can see from here South Col and the icefalls of the Western Cwn as well as Pumori. Then, we return back to our Lodge which takes about 6 hours for round trip.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 11: Trek from Gorak-Shep to Pheriche 4240m (4/5 hours)
Early in the morning, we will hike to Kala Pathar 5550m. The trail steeply ascends until reaching Kala Pathar view point which takes about 2 hours. Kala Pathar means Black rocks. Now we have an excellent view of Mt. Everest, Nuptse, Lhotse, Khumbutse, Pumori, Lingtren, Changtse (Chinese mountain), Amadablam, Thamserku, Lobuche peak and other peaks all around. There is also unobstructed view of sunrise and sunset. Then we climb down till our hotel and it takes about 1 hour. We will have our breakfast. After breakfast we continue our trek passing the Changri glacier until reaching Lobuche which takes about 2 hour. Then we continue again until reaching Thukla which takes about 1 hour. We will have lunch there. After lunch, the trail continues gently descent till reaching Pheriche. It takes about 2 hour.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 12: Trek from Pheriche to Tengboche 3860m/4-5 hours,
This day after breakfast, we return back same way to Tengboche. Firstly our trail continues passing the pastures land and cross a small stream, then gradually descends to Pangboche Village and cross by an Iron bridge. We keep walking through the Rhododendron forested area until reaching Debuche. Then a short steep ascent brings us to Tengboche village and it takes 4 hours. We will have lunch there.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 13: Trek from Tengboche to Namche Bazzar 3440m/4-5 hours,
In the morning after breakfast, we leave the village and descend gentle slopes. Then, the trail becomes a steep descents through the forest until reaching the Dudh Kosi River and cross by a bridge. It takes about 1 and half hours. After crossing the bridge, we keep ascending through a forest and arrive in the village name is called Kyangjuma. Now we walk the level trail the mountain flank until reaching the large settlement of Namche Bazzar which takes about 2 hours.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 14: Trek from Namche Bazaar to Lukla 2840m/6-7 hours,
In the morning, we leave the Namche Bazar and trail descents through pine trees and cross the high suspension bridge over the Dudh Kosi River. Then our trail continues River side and we arrive in Jorsalle and it takes about 2 and half hours. We continue again our trek until reaching Phakding with crossing several bridges about 1 and half hours walk. We will have our lunch there. After lunch our trail continues until reaching Lukla with passing up and down which takes about 2 hours. Overnight in Lodge.

Day 15: Fly from Lukla to Kathmandu,
Early in the morning fly back to Kathmandu which takes approximately 45 minutes. Transfer to Hotel. Farewell dinner .

Our Tour Package Includes:
* Airport / Hotel / Airport pick up & transfer by car / Van / Bus.
* 3 nights accommodation with breakfast at a Standard hotel in Kathmandu as per above program.
* Kathmandu City Tours as per above program, inclusive of all entry fees, tour guide, car / van.
* Meals (only breakfast, tea & coffee and hot water during the trek and in Pokhara)
* All Lodging accommodation during the trek.
* 1 experienced, helpful and friendly guide, porters (1 porter between 2
people), their food, accommodation, salary, equipments and their insurance
* Round Trip flight to & from Lukla & Domestic airport taxes in Kathmandu and Lukla.
* Sagarmatha National Park permits.
* Government taxes.
* Office Service charge.

Doesn't Include:
* Any meals in Kathmandu other than breakfast.
* Travel insurance (if you want us to arrange your travel insurance, we would
greatly be happy to assist).
* International air fare to and from Nepal.
* Nepal Tourist Visa fee. You may easily issue the visa upon your arrival at
Tribhuwan International Airport - Kathmandu.
* Disembarkation Airport Tax in Nepal; 1750 rupees till now!
* Items and expenses of personal nature
* Any kind of alcoholic drinks, cold drinks, laundry, phone call, internet.
* Trekking Equipments (down sleeping bag and down jackets are available to
hire or buy in Kathmandu).
* Tips for guide, porter and driver.
